#2c9c48 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#2c9c48 is composed of 17.3% red, 61.2% green and 28.2%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 71.8% cyan, 0% magenta, 53.8% yellow and 38.8% black. It has a hue angle of 135 degrees, a saturation of 56% and a lightness of 39.2%. #2c9c48 color hex could be obtained by blending #58ff90 with #003900. Closest websafe color is: #339933.

#2c9c48 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#2c9c48 has RGB values of R:44, G:156, B:72 and CMYK values of C:0.72, M:0, Y:0.54, K:0.39. Its decimal value is 2923592.

Shades and Tints of #2c9c48
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#010301 is the darkest color, while #f3fcf5 is the lightest one.
